For the seventh consecutive year, the Montclair State football team is looking to do the same Punts inside 20 for the greatest player the program has seen - the late Sam Mills. Throughout 1 vs. Southern Virginia (Sep 07, 2019) the 2018 campaign, MSU along with the The Keep Pounding Fund, named Long Punt Return in honor of the 2009 College Football Hall of Fame inductee Mills, will again None be selling bracelets at all home games with proceeds going toward The Keep Pounding Fund”. The on-going mission of Keep Pounding is to raise vital funds Long Kickoff Return for important cancer research programs for the Blumenthal Cancer Center at Carolinas Medical Center. Since its inception 21 vs. Southern Virginia (Sep 07, 2019) in 2003 by the Carolina Panthers and Carolinas HealthCare Foundation, more than $1 million has been generated for the Keep Pounding Fund.
